Council approved a $76,000 supplemental agreement with PEC for a water supply and treatment study including a test well, and a separate $31,900 design contract with PEC for a Sandy Avenue waterline replacement.
The Haysville City Council on Aug. 11 approved two items intended to assess and improve the city’s water supply and distribution: a $76,000 supplemental agreement with PEC for a water-supply and treatment study that includes installing a test well, and a $31,900 design contract with PEC for replacement of an aging waterline on Sandy Avenue.
